1. Start with the profile your Vandenberg Village clients actually compare
Bosseo’s public Reputation & Reviews page centers the Google Business Profile and describes automated review requests, responses to reviews, and attention to review count, rating, and recency. For a firm serving Vandenberg Village, the first decision is geographic accuracy: does the profile and its supporting information clearly represent the firm’s actual office, service area, and relationship to Santa Barbara County? Vandenberg Village is a CDP, not a separate county. That distinction matters when you review location wording and decide whether a Vandenberg Village mention accurately reflects where you serve rather than implying an office you do not have.
Recommended approach
Review the firm name, address, service-area language, practice descriptions, contact details, and existing review profile before changing anything. Keep Vandenberg Village and Santa Barbara County references precise. Do not create a location claim that suggests a local office unless that is true and documented. Treat population as context only; use profile and inquiry data to decide what needs attention.
